如何在VPS面板上优化小内存使用? (vps面板 小内存)
随着云计算技术的不断发展,虚拟专用服务器(VPS)越来越受人们的欢迎。VPS可以通过模拟一个完整的操作系统,在共享服务器上运行多个独立的虚拟服务器。在很多情况下,VPS可以提供比共享虚拟主机更可靠的性能和安全性。
然而,VPS的内存使用非常重要,因为它直接影响着服务器的性能和稳定性。如果您的VPS使用的内存不足,将导致服务器变慢,无法响应客户端请求,甚至会导致崩溃。因此,在VPS面板上优化小内存使用非常重要。下面将为您介绍一些VPS内存优化的技巧。
1. 删除不必要的服务和软件
删除VPS中不必要的服务和软件可以释放大量的内存。例如,如果您的网站是一个简单的静态网站,您可能不需要Apache或Nginx等Web服务器,因为它们需要大量的内存。相反,您可以使用轻量级的Web服务器如Lighttpd或Python的内置HTTP服务器。
2. 开启缓存
开启缓存是提高VPS性能的有效方法,因为它可以将内存中经常访问的数据存储在硬盘或SSD上,以减轻内存的压力。您可以使用各种缓存技术,如页面缓存、对象缓存和数据库查询缓存等。
3. 定时清理临时文件
定时清理VPS中的临时文件也可以释放一些内存。在Linux系统中,临时文件通常存储在/tmp目录中。这些文件是在系统运行时创建的,用于存储临时数据,如会话文件、缓存文件等。然而,这些文件会占用大量的内存,因此定时清理它们可以释放内存并提高性能。
4. 使用优化的PHP配置
PHP是一种广泛使用的脚本语言,可以帮助网站实现各种功能。然而,默认的PHP配置可能不够优化,因此您需要对其进行优化以提高性能。您可以修改php.ini文件中的一些参数,如memory_limit、max_execution_time、max_input_time等,以更好地满足您的需求。
5. 使用轻量级的数据库
数据库是许多网站的关键组件,但是常用的数据库如MySQL和PostgreSQL需要大量内存。如果您的VPS内存受限,您可以考虑使用轻量级的数据库,如SQLite、MongoDB和Redis等。这些数据库需要很少的内存,并且可以提供快速的性能。
6. 减少资源密集型进程的使用
许多Linux进程是资源密集型的,并且会占用大量的CPU和内存。例如,视频编码器和图像处理器是非常消耗资源的。如果您的VPS内存受限,您可以尝试尽可能减少使用这些进程,并将它们转移到其他计算机上。
在VPS面板上优化小内存使用是提高服务器性能的关键。删除不必要的服务和软件、开启缓存、定时清理临时文件、使用优化的PHP配置、使用轻量级的数据库和减少资源密集型进程的使用都是可以提高服务器性能的有效方法。如果您的VPS使用的内存受限,请尝试使用这些技巧来优化您的VPS,以提高性能和稳定性。